首页 >

用Python绘制逼真的星空图像教程 |知乎 python入门书籍推荐

python .format,python 3 split,python爬虫入门视频教程,python检测图片预览,python安装包的命令,python is,声音识别 python,python urlopen 表单,python加载numpy,python编程男孩,知乎 python入门书籍推荐用Python绘制逼真的星空图像教程 |知乎 python入门书籍推荐

步准备你的工具

Py库来绘制图像。如果你还没有安装它们,可以在终端中输入以下命令进行安装

“`stallatplotlibstallumpy

第二步设置画布

在开始绘制之前,大家需要设置画布。大家将使用Matplotlib的figure()函数来创建一个画布,并设置画布的大小和背景颜色。以下是代码

portatplotlib.pyplot as plt

fig = plt.figure(figsize=(8, 8), facecolor=’black’)

这将创建一个大小为8×8的画布,并将背景颜色设置为黑色。

第三步生成星空

Pydom()函数生成随机坐标和大小的星星。以下是代码

portumpyp

um_stars = 5000pdomiformum_stars)pdomiformum_stars)pdomormalum_stars) 3

这将生成5000个随机坐标和大小的星星。

第四步绘制星空

现在,大家将使用Matplotlib的scatter()函数来绘制星空。大家将使用x、y和size数组作为参数,并设置颜色为白色。以下是代码

plt.scatter(x, y, s=size, color=’white’)

这将绘制大家的星空。

第五步保存图像

,大家将使用Matplotlib的savefig()函数将图像保存为PNG格式。以下是代码

gches=’tight’)

这将保存大家的图像并设置分辨率为300dpi。

portatplotlib.pyplot as pltportumpyp

fig = plt.figure(figsize=(8, 8), facecolor=’black’)

um_stars = 5000pdomiformum_stars)pdomiformum_stars)pdomormalum_stars) 3

plt.scatter(x, y, s=size, color=’white’)gches=’tight’)

绘制逼真的星空图像。大家介绍了必要的工具和库,并提供了完整的代码。


用Python绘制逼真的星空图像教程 |知乎 python入门书籍推荐
  • python能处理多少数据? |python hzk16
  • python能处理多少数据? |python hzk16 | python能处理多少数据? |python hzk16 ...

    用Python绘制逼真的星空图像教程 |知乎 python入门书籍推荐
  • python猜数游戏小数版教程 |python 文件 权限
  • python猜数游戏小数版教程 |python 文件 权限 | python猜数游戏小数版教程 |python 文件 权限 ...

    用Python绘制逼真的星空图像教程 |知乎 python入门书籍推荐
  • Python如何定义节点 |python << 运算符
  • Python如何定义节点 |python << 运算符 | Python如何定义节点 |python << 运算符 ...